I just received the 2 - 16x40 solar covers I ordered and they are not 40' long. They are about 36' 9". I just wondered if that was typical or if they really should have been 40'. I needed a minimum of 38'.
My experience has been that they are a little longer than specified. They may have accidentally sent you a 36' cover which is a common size. Contact the seller and let them know. However, you don't really need to cover 100% of the pool so it may still work ok for you if you can get the seller to give you a heavy discount to keep it.
I would want a new one. In my experience, having a cover that isn't big enough is a pain, since water always ends up sloshing up on top of it, which makes it less effective. It also looks a bit goofy.
